Piplijat

Piplijat is a village located in Chandpur tehsil of Bijnor district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 3km away from sub-district headquarter Chandpur (tehsildar office) and 33km away from district headquarter Bijnor. As per 2009 stats, Peeplijat is the gram panchayat of Piplijat village.

About Piplijat

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Piplijat is 114048. The village spans a total geographical area of 125.63 hectares. Chandpur is nearest town to Piplijat village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 3km away.

Population of Piplijat

According to the 2011 Census, Piplijat has a total population of about 3,123, with approximately 1,553 males and 1,570 females. The sex ratio is around 1010 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 508 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 304 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 63.59%, with male literacy at about 73.73% and female literacy near 53.57%. There are around 522 households in the village. Connectivity of Piplijat

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Piplijat. As per the 2011 stats, Piplijat had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
